Methodological Approach: Designing the Dummy Camera Study
In designing our study, we employed a randomized controlled trial (RCT) to objectively assess the deterrent effectiveness of install dummy cameras without wires in various urban settings. We selected a diverse range of high-crime areas across different neighborhoods, ensuring representation from both residential and commercial districts. Each site was assigned at random to one of three groups: treatment (with dummy cameras), control (without any additional security measures), or delay (where cameras would be installed after the study period). This approach allowed us to isolate the impact of the dummy cameras while controlling for potential confounders.
To ensure ecological validity, we used realistic-looking but functional dummy cameras that mimicked the appearance and placement of actual security cameras. These cameras were strategically positioned in visible locations across the study areas, aligning with standard installation practices for real surveillance equipment. By employing this methodological approach, our study aimed to simulate a real-world scenario where install dummy cameras without wires are utilized as a crime deterrent, providing valuable insights into their effectiveness and potential as a cost-efficient security measure.

Results and Implications for Crime Prevention
The study’s findings on the effectiveness of dummy camera deterrents were promising, especially in urban areas with high crime rates. The implementation of these seemingly real but non-functional cameras led to a significant reduction in criminal activities, particularly theft and vandalism. This suggests that simply installing dummy cameras without wires can serve as an affordable and non-intrusive deterrent for potential offenders.
The implications for crime prevention are substantial. Local law enforcement agencies and property owners can now consider this low-cost solution as part of their security strategies. The visual presence of the dummy cameras appears to create a psychological barrier, making criminals think twice before committing offenses.
